HOW HAS THE HISTORY OF JUDAISM LED TO JEWS BEING A SIGNIFICANT RELIGIOUS GROUP TODAY?

The history of Judaism has played a very significant and important role in how Jews are seen as a religious group today. Many factors have contributed to this; Abraham, Moses, the Exile and the laws and practises that Jews follow.

Abraham is probably one of the most significant people in the Jewish History. This is because he was the one person who created and championed the belief that there is only one God as opposed to other religions who believe in many Gods. It is for this reason that he is known as the “father” of the Jewish faith.
